Consumers who take out a loan to finance the purchase of goods or services will very often be offered an accompanying policy of payment protection insurance, designed to meet their repayment liabilities in the event of death and (for example) sickness, disability or their becoming unemployed. Under German law, however, an important question has, until now, remained unresolved, namely the precise legal relationship between the purchase and loan contracts (on the one hand) and the insurance contract (on the other).
